Transaction 2396614846e379f5e39f44342c28693932ee891d1afee56754f4729b5a96f97d
1 Input
1 Output
-
2396614846e379f5e39f44342c28693932ee891d1afee56754f4729b5a96f97d:0
- value
- 553078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5295ee25ec784ccbcc2f16a68e6247c25325ca92 OP_EQUAL
- address
- 39DgwcQuG7FSyqVsjvXkbjU3GG9yvcfsyF